The 2025 Global Korea Scholarship is now accepting applications for undergraduate degrees. The South Korean government fully funds the GKS Korean Government Undergraduate Scholarship 2025. IELTS is not necessary to be eligible for this grant. The total number of scholarships awarded has been raised to 367 this year. Through the University Track, which offers 280 scholarships for international students, and the Embassy Track, which offers 87 scholarships. You must apply for the embassy track through the Korean Embassy in the country in which you now reside. If you choose the university route, you can apply directly to any of the listed universities. Details About GKS Korean Government Undergraduate Scholarship 2025

  • Host Country: South Korea
  • Degree Level: Undergraduate, Associate Degree
  • Number of Scholarships: 367
  • Deadline: Different for each country

GKS Undergraduate Scholarship Benefits

The GKS is a Fully Funded Scholarship in South Korea by the Korean government and the Ministry of Foreign Affairs Korea which makes it the largest-ever scholarship program by the Korean Government.

The Scholarship Covers:

  • Airfare (Return Air Ticket)
  • Full tuition fees.
  • Settlement Allowance
  • Monthly Allowance
  • 1-Year Korean Language Training Fee
  • Degree Program Tuition Fee
  • Thesis (Dissertation) Printing Fee Reimbursement
  • Medical Allowance
  • Degree Completion Grants
  • Korean Proficiency Grants

Duration of Program

  • Associate Degree: 1 year of the Korean language program, 2~3 years of the degree program
  • Undergraduate Degree: 1 year of the Korean language program, 4~6 years of the degree program

Study Fields

All fields of study offered by GKS-participating universities

Eligibility Criteria for the GKS Undergraduate Scholarship 2025

  • Citizens of all countries can apply except Korean citizens.
  • Applicants who have a bachelor‟s degree cannot apply.
  • Applicants who have associate degrees can only apply to a bachelor’s program.
  • CGPA should be above 2.64 out of 4, 2.80 out of 4.3, 2.91 out of 4.5, or 3.23 out of 5.0
  • The score percentile must be 80 percent or above.
  • Should be under the age of 25 years.
  • Must be in good health
  • No criminal record.

For Result Waiting applicants:

Applicants who are expected to graduate must first submit a certificate of expected graduation at the time of application.

Required Documents

  • Application form.
  • Personal statement.
  • Study plan.
  • Letter of recommendation.
  • GKS applicant agreement.
  • Personal medical assessment.
  • Graduation certificate.
  • Academic transcripts.
  • Proof of the citizenship of parents.
  • Overseas Korean Documentation proof, if any.
  • Korean Citizenship Renunciation Documentation proof, if any.
  • Korean War Veteran’s Descendant proof, if any.
  • Valid TOPIK or an English proficiency certificate or English Language Proficiency from a previous institute.
  • Awards and other certificates.
  • Passport copy.
